Вопросы к Поиску с Алисой
Компоненты и элементы в веб-разработке отличаются по смыслу и назначению.
Компоненты — это логические блоки функциональности, которые могут взаимодействовать друг с другом, создавая сложное приложение. gist.github.com Каждый компонент занимает своё место на странице, выполняет определённую задачу и отделён от остальных. learn.javascript.ru Компоненты могут быть как UI-элементами (например, кнопка, форма), так и более сложными функциональными блоками (система управления пользователями). gist.github.com
Элементы — это базовые строительные блоки в приложении, которые представляют собой объектное представление виртуального узла DOM. www.geeksforgeeks.org Элементы содержат информацию для отображения на пользовательском интерфейсе, но не имеют никаких методов. www.geeksforgeeks.org
Таким образом, компоненты — это более общее понятие, а элементы — конкретные составляющие части компонентов.